Designed to eliminate the extra step of finishing the screen with trim, the 220V 70137EL Advantage Electrol 72.5 x 116" Ceiling-Recessed Motorized Screen from Da-Lite is designed with ceiling trim already in place. Once the screen is installed, the screen's trim conceals the rough opening, eliminating the need to complete additional trim work. Sliding installation brackets are included to make it easy to attach the screen housing to the structure above the drop ceiling.

The Advantage Electrol screen features simple in-ceiling installation that can be done in two stages. The screen case can be installed during the rough-in construction stage, and the fabric assembly can be completed during the finishing stage.

137" Diagonal / 16:10 Aspect Ratio    High Contrast Matte White Surface    1.1 Gain / 100 Viewing Angle    White Powder-Coated Case    Installs Above the Ceiling    Black Backing Standard    Includes 3-Position Wall Switch

High Contrast Matte White is a fiberglass surface with a gray base for deeper reproductions of black, which improves contrast. It is for non-high-definition projection and environments with moderate ambient light. Cone: 100° Gain: 1.1

[Quiet] We installed this in a rehabbed church space that's now a contemporary art gallery flush mounted it to an exposed beam and it looks and works great. That said, it's only been about a week, so maybe I'll report back later if I have any complaints! I was surprised that, for its length, there are only 2 mounting holes on either end, so I fear that it may sag over time. But again, too soon to tell. Where it does mount in those 2 places, it's on a solid plastic end cap/brace, so it seems like it will hold up well. It weighs about 85 pounds, so we had 3 people to install. We had to go about 17 feet up to the beam, we leveled, marked and pre-drilled & drove lag bolts into the beam and then used two extension ladders on either side to climb and carefully slide the projector up on the ladder's rails. Our 3rd person was on a 10ft ladder in the middle and was there as a spotter for extra support. It was then quite easy to hook it on to the lag bolts once we slid it to the top. All in all, it's an easy install, we opened the box and had the job done in less than 4 hours. Just be sure you have the wiring supplies and the proper mounting hardware and you'll have no problem!
